我正在尝试在我的大数据集上使用bin()
。我使用拉赫曼数据集作为示例:http://www.seanlahman.com/baseball-archive/statistics/
我使用逗号分隔的版本并查看'Batting'csv文件。我的数据集会更大,但是如果我的程序无法解决这个问题,它就无法处理我更大的数据集。
这就是我目前要做的事情:
> require(devtools)
> require(bigvis)
> bigData <- read.csv("GCdataViz/lahman2012-csv/Batting.csv")
> bigDataNum <- bigData[,sapply(bigData,is.numeric)]
> bin(bigDataNum)
Error: is.numeric(x) is not TRUE
当我尝试使用bin()
时,我首先遇到错误,因为我的数据集并非都是数字。所以我使用sapply()
is.numeric
参数,但仍然得到我的数据集不是数字的错误。
bigvis图书馆没有太多文档。我应该在缩减方法后smooth()
还是继续autoplot()
。无论如何我可以指定条形图,折线图,方框等图表吗?
编辑:我的错误: